Section 403 - Superintendent required to notify school.

UT Code § 53G-8-403 (2019) (N/A)
Copy with citation
Copy as parenthetical citation

(1) Within three days of receiving the information from the juvenile court or a law enforcement agency, the district superintendent shall notify the principal of the school the juvenile attends or last attended.

(2) Upon receipt of the information, the principal shall: (a) make a notation in a secure file other than the student's permanent file; and (b) if the student is still enrolled in the school, notify staff members who, in his opinion, should know of the adjudication.

(3) A person receiving information pursuant to this part may only disclose the information to other persons having both a right and a current need to know.

(4) Access to secure files shall be limited to persons authorized to receive information under this part.
